WebTrees Life Span: 20 years Size: 6.5 ft Cool Facts: Green Tree Pythons are Constrictors and squeeze their prey. Green Tree Pythons are considered least concern even though populations are declining. They are arboreal and live in the trees. They have prehensile tails, which they use when catching food. WebFun Facts. Newborn green tree pythons are bright yellow. orange, or brick red and do not develop green coloring for 6-8 months. These pythons lure their food by sitting very still on a branch and dangling their tail. Curious about the wiggling tail, the prey gets close enough for a strike.
